tips for painting your tank


i painted the back of my tank today!!!!!

I used engine block paint (which withstands high temperatures) because it is more scratch resistant. If any of you are doing this, dont forget to cover everything in the room because of overspray...i fact, try not to do it in your house at all. if you have overspills, tape the border off so you can still see them from the back!!!!!

The AquaC's are good skimmers- keep in mind when you set yours up that you may not see it skim very often - specially w/ the 200 on your 55 tank. I have a 90 gal w/the 150 and it skims like crazy for a few hours then nothing for a few days my bio load is small -only two fish and some cleanup critters, so don't get to upset or drive yourself crazy trying to adjust it.
